Transaction 496488435e668005d99447066c7391ce012debf3009de75a85a9be57ac60a33a
1 Input
1 Output
-
496488435e668005d99447066c7391ce012debf3009de75a85a9be57ac60a33a: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 8daf8404fa0da3c64d3e9ba9fe0ae4a748da1558abf053f0a3512b5cd7f065c8
- address
- bc1p3khcgp86pk3uvnf7nw5luzhy5ayd592c40c98u9r2y44e4lsvhyqy6304l